Who Is Taylor Simone Ledward? Here’s What We Know About the Late Chadwick Boseman’s Wife

Chadwick Boseman’s legacy continues to live on through his family. After his death, the late actor received lots of recognition for his work in Ma Rainey's Black Bottom and Da 5 Bloods, ultimately winning a Golden Globe Award, a SAG award and three NAACP Image Awards.

During each of the ceremonies, his wife, Taylor Simone Ledward, gave emotional speeches while accepting these awards on behalf of her husband, who tragically passed away at 43 after a private battle with colon cancer.

1. Who Is Chadwick Boseman's Wife?

Ledward is an extremely talented singer. In 2014, Ledward graduated from California State Polytechnic University (Cal Poly), Pomona with a bachelor’s degree in music industry studies. She started dating Boseman in 2015 and attended several awards shows with the actor, including the 2019 Screen Actors Guild Awards.

2. When Did They Get Married?

Unfortunately, very few details about the couple’s wedding and engagement have been released. However, we do know that Boseman proposed in October 2019, and they tied the knot in an intimate wedding shortly after.

3. Did She Give a Speech at the 2020 Golden Globes?

When Boseman posthumously won the Golden Globe for Best Actor in a Motion Picture (Drama) at the 78th annual ceremony, Ledward accepted the award via Zoom and gave a heartfelt speech in honor of her late husband.

“He would thank God. He would thank his parents. He would thank his ancestors for their guidance and their sacrifices,” she said. “He would say something beautiful, something inspiring, something that would amplify that little voice inside of all of us that tells you you can, that tells you to keep going, that calls you back to what you’re meant to be doing at this moment in history.”

4. What About the NAACP Awards?

In case you missed it, her husband posthumously won two awards for Ma Rainey's Black Bottom, including Outstanding Actor in a Motion Picture and Outstanding Ensemble Cast in a Motion Picture, and one for Outstanding Supporting Actor in a Motion Picture for Spike Lee's Da 5 Bloods.

In her moving acceptance speech, she said, "Thank you, NAACP Image Awards, for always giving him his flowers. He was an uncommon artist and even more uncommon person, but the manner in which we’ve lost him is not uncommon at all."

Ledward then informed audiences about colon cancer and the steps that can be taken to try to combat the disease. She added, "Don’t put it off any longer. Be proactive about your health, know the signs. Know your body."

5. And the SAG Awards?

The Screen Actor's Guild Awards also honored the late actor, who won Outstanding Performance by a Male Actor in a Leading Role for Ma Rainey's Black Bottom. In her speech, Ledward thanked Boseman's co-stars and his parents, Leroy and Carolyn Boseman. She also shared a wise quote of his, ending with, "If you see the world unbalanced, be a crusader that pushes heavily on the seesaw of the mind."

6. And Lastly, What About the African American Film Critics Association Awards?

Boseman was also honored with the award for Best Actor at the African American Film Critics Association Awards, where Ledward shared another touching speech.

“Thank you so much for honoring my husband’s work with an AAFCA Best Actor Award,” she said. “He would be so grateful for the recognition of everything that he gave to Levee Green. While the work would always remain paramount, the work is made possible by the process. The process allows you to reach your inner voice, so you have to protect it.”

Ledward added, "Thank you, Chad, for always doing the work."
